Technical Paper: FT232R USB UART Driver for Fortinet Hardware 1. Introduction
The FT232R USB UART is a widely used interface chip developed by Future Technology Devices International (FTDI). It serves as a bridge between a computer's USB port and a device's serial console port. In the Fortinet ecosystem, this technology is frequently embedded in branded USB-to-RJ45 console cables provided with FortiGate firewalls, FortiSwitches, and FortiAP units. 2. The "Exclusive" Requirement
While Fortinet provides the physical cable, they do not typically host a proprietary or "exclusive" driver on their official support portal. Instead, the cable relies on the standard FTDI Virtual COM Port (VCP) driver. This driver allows the connected device to appear as a standard COM port on your operating system, enabling terminal communication via tools like PuTTY or Tera Term. 3. Driver Installation Guide
If your system shows an "Unknown Device" or "FT232R USB UART" with a yellow exclamation mark in Device Manager, follow these steps:
Download Official Drivers: Visit the FTDI VCP Drivers page and download the setup executable for Windows, which includes both VCP and D2XX drivers. Manual Installation: Right-click the unrecognized device in Device Manager.
Select Update Driver > Browse my computer for driver software. Navigate to the folder where you extracted the FTDI files.
Crucial Step: You may need to perform this process twice—once for the "USB Serial Converter" and once for the "USB Serial Port".
Verification: Once installed correctly, the device will appear under "Ports (COM & LPT)" as USB Serial Port (COMx). 4. Configuration for Fortinet Devices

The FT232R USB UART driver is essential for using the Fortinet exclusive USB-to-RJ45 console cables often bundled with FortiGate firewalls and FortiSwitch units. Because Fortinet does not provide a branded "official" driver, users must rely on drivers from the chipset manufacturer, FTDI. Driver Acquisition and Identification The "FT232R USB UART" driver is not an
Manufacturer Source: The most reliable and secure way to obtain the driver is from the official FTDI VCP Drivers page.
Chipset: The hardware inside the exclusive Fortinet cable is the FT232R USB-to-Serial UART bridge chip.
Compatibility: These drivers work for original Fortinet cables on Windows 10/11, macOS, and Linux. Linux kernels (11.10+) generally include this driver natively. Step-by-Step Installation Guide (Windows)
Download: Visit the FTDI website and download the Windows VCP (Virtual COM Port) driver setup executable.
Run Installer: Right-click the executable and select "Run as administrator".
Connection: Plug the Fortinet USB console cable into your computer.
Verification: Open Device Manager. Look under "Ports (COM & LPT)" for a new entry labeled "USB Serial Port (COMx)".
Manual Update (if needed): If it appears as an "Unknown Device" or "FT232R USB UART" with a yellow exclamation mark: Right-click the device and select "Update driver".
Choose "Browse my computer for drivers" and point to the folder where you extracted the FTDI files. Console Configuration Settings
